RESOLUTION NO. 2020-60 <br />INTRODUCED BY: Mayor Bodnar <br />AN EMERGENCY RESOLUTION <br />AUTHORIZING MAYFIELD VILLAGE TO ENTER INTO <br />A MEMORANDUM OF UNDERSTANDING WITH THE CUYAHOGA SOIL AND <br />WATER CONSERVATION DISTRICT AND NORTHEAST OHIO REGIONAL SEWER <br />DISTRICT FOR PROVIDING TECHNICAL ASSISTANCE IN IMPLEMENTING SOIL <br />AND WATER CONSERVATION MEASURES FROM JANUARY 1, 2021 TO <br />DECEMBER 31, 2025 AND AUTHORIZING MAYFIELD VILLAGE TO EXPEND <br />FUNDS IN AN AMOUNT NOT TO EXCEED $6,000 ANNUALLY TO <br />THE CUYAHOGA SOIL AND WATER CONSERVATION DISTRICT <br />WHEREAS, in 2019 the Village entered into a two- year agreement with the Cuyahoga <br />Soil and Water Conservation District (SWCD) and Northeast Ohio Regional Sewer District <br />(NEORSD) for services related to the Village's mandated Public Involvement and Public <br />Education (PIPE) program; and <br />WHEREAS, the Village is required to develop, implement, and enforce a Stormwater <br />Management Plan that addresses six Minimum Control Measures (MCM); and <br />WHEREAS, MCM one and two make up the PIPE Program (the "Program") and require <br />the Village to identify stormwater pollution concerns, have measurable goals, reach a variety of <br />audiences, actively involve affected stakeholder groups, and evaluate the Program's success; and <br />WHEREAS, in order to seamlessly implement the Program and to be reimbursed for the <br />program costs this Memorandum of Understanding needs to be established; and <br />WHEREAS, the Council deems it necessary and in the best interest to the health, safety <br />and welfare of all Mayfield Village residents to enter into a Memorandum of Understanding with <br />the Cuyahoga Soil and Water Conservation District and Northeast Ohio Regional Sewer District <br />from January 1, 2021 to December 31, 2025. <br />B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COUNCIL OF MAYFIELD VILLAGE, OHIO, THAT: <br />SECTION 1. The Council of Mayfield Village finds and determines that it is in the best <br />interest on the Village to enter into the Memorandum of Understanding with the Cuyahoga Soil <br />and Water Conservation District and Northeast Ohio Regional Sewer District and authorizes the <br />Mayor to execute the Memorandum of Understanding with Cuyahoga Soil and Water <br />Conservation District and Northeast Ohio Regional Sewer District. <br />
